Web Bundles are still under development, and we (e.g. @littledan) are currently trying to figure out what MVP non-Chromium groups might be interested in implementing. Could y'all write down what you expect a browser to be able to do with a web bundle in order for it to be useful to this API? For example:

  • Does the browser need to be able to navigate a top-level page to a bundle?
  • Does the browser need to be able to navigate an iframe to a bundle?
  • Does the browser need to be able to navigate an iframe to a URL that was preloaded using a bundle?
  • Would it be helpful for the fetch that retrieves a bundle to express what's already in the browser's cache, so that only the missing resources are transferred?
    • If so, is it feasible to have the link to the bundle list all of the cacheable resources inside that bundle?

Dan may have more details he wants to draw out.
